Telehealth (sometimes referred to as Telemedicine and Virtual Health) is the use of electronic information and communication technologies to deliver or support clinical health care, health supportive services, patient and professional health-related education, public health activities, and health care administration at a distance.
Telehealth is not a specific technology; however, standard telephone contacts and facsimile transmissions do not constitute telehealth. Telehealth must be characterized by at least one of the following applications:
Live video (synchronous): Live, two-way interaction between a person (patient, caregiver, or provider) and a provider using audiovisual telecommunications technology.
Store-and-forward (asynchronous): Transmission of recorded health history (for example, pre-recorded video, digital images, x-rays and photos, and EKG and spirometry readings), through a secure electronic communications system, for medical evaluation, diagnosis, and/or treatment outside of a real-time or live interaction.
Remote patient monitoring (RPM): Personal health and medical data collection from an individual in one location that is transmitted or streamed via electronic communication technologies to a provider (sometimes via a data processing service) in a different location for use in care and related support.
Mobile health (mHealth): The delivery or support of clinical health care, health supportive services, and patient and public health education using mobile devices such as, but not limited to, cell phones, tablet computers, smart watches, or fitness trackers.
